Timeline

The legislative action history — every referral, reading, and vote.

  • 2025-02-28T06:00:00+00:00 Introduced by Representatives Franklin, Behnke, Brill, Dittrich, B. Jacobson, Knodl, Kreibich, Melotik, Murphy, Mursau, O'Connor, Steffen, Tittl, Wichgers and Kaufert; cosponsored by Senators Tomczyk and Nass introduction
  • 2025-02-28T06:00:00+00:00 Read first time and referred to Committee on Criminal Justice and Public Safety reading-1, referral-committee
  • 2025-03-05T06:00:00+00:00 Public hearing held
  • 2025-03-10T05:00:00+00:00 Assembly Amendment 1 offered by Representative Franklin
  • 2025-03-11T05:00:00+00:00 Executive action taken
  • 2025-03-11T05:00:00+00:00 Report Assembly Amendment 1 adoption recommended by Committee on Criminal Justice and Public Safety, Ayes 12, Noes 3 committee-passage-favorable
  • 2025-03-11T05:00:00+00:00 Report passage as amended recommended by Committee on Criminal Justice and Public Safety, Ayes 13, Noes 2 committee-passage-favorable
  • 2025-03-11T05:00:00+00:00 Referred to calendar of 3-13-2025 pursuant to Assembly Rule 45 (1) referral
  • 2025-03-12T05:00:00+00:00 Representative Prado added as a coauthor
  • 2025-03-12T05:00:00+00:00 Fiscal estimate received receipt
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Representative Miresse added as a coauthor
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Representative Stubbs added as a coauthor
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Read a second time reading-2
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Assembly Amendment 1 to Assembly Amendment 1 offered by Representatives Franklin and Spiros
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Assembly Amendment 1 to Assembly Amendment 1 adopted amendment-passage
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Assembly Amendment 1 adopted amendment-passage
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Ordered to a third reading reading-3
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Rules suspended
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Read a third time and passed passage, reading-3
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Ordered immediately messaged
  • 2025-03-13T05:00:00+00:00 Received from Assembly receipt
  • 2025-03-14T05:00:00+00:00 Read first time and referred to committee on Mental Health, Substance Abuse Prevention, Children and Families referral-committee
  • 2025-03-26T05:00:00+00:00 Representative Brooks added as a coauthor
  • 2025-10-08T05:00:00+00:00 Public hearing held
  • 2025-11-12T06:00:00+00:00 Executive action taken
  • 2025-11-12T06:00:00+00:00 Report concurrence recommended by Committee on Mental Health, Substance Abuse Prevention, Children and Families, Ayes 5, Noes 0 committee-passage-favorable
  • 2025-11-12T06:00:00+00:00 Available for scheduling
  • 2025-11-14T06:00:00+00:00 Placed on calendar 11-18-2025 pursuant to Senate Rule 18(1)
  • 2025-11-18T06:00:00+00:00 Read a second time reading-2
  • 2025-11-18T06:00:00+00:00 Ordered to a third reading reading-3
  • 2025-11-18T06:00:00+00:00 Rules suspended to give bill its third reading
  • 2025-11-18T06:00:00+00:00 Read a third time and concurred in passage, reading-3
  • 2025-11-18T06:00:00+00:00 Ordered immediately messaged
  • 2025-11-19T06:00:00+00:00 Received from Senate concurred in receipt
  • 2025-11-19T06:00:00+00:00 Report correctly enrolled on 11-19-2025 enrolled
  • 2025-12-04T06:00:00+00:00 Presented to the Governor on 12-4-2025 executive-receipt
  • 2025-12-10T06:00:00+00:00 Report approved by the Governor on 12-9-2025. 2025 Wisconsin Act 57 executive-signature
  • 2025-12-10T06:00:00+00:00 Published 12-10-2025 became-law
